Template:Minigame-infobox Soak or Croak is a free-for-all minigame appearing in Super Mario Party.[1]

Gameplay

The minigame is set in a fountain. Players must use their water guns to spray opponents out of the fountain area. The water gun can only be sprayed five times before needing a refill. The last player standing after all othes have been eliminated wins.

Controls

  • Control Stick – Move
  • jc-right – Spray
  • joy-con-l / joy-con-r (horizontal) – Refill

In-game description

  • "Splash your rivals out of the pool!"
  • "The water tank holds five sprays. Shake joy-con for a refill!"
